Implement MongoDB-based storage for Pack Run approval, artifact, log, and state management
Some checks failed
Docs CI / lint-and-preview (push) Has been cancelled

- Added MongoPackRunApprovalStore for managing approval states with MongoDB.
- Introduced MongoPackRunArtifactUploader for uploading and storing artifacts.
- Created MongoPackRunLogStore to handle logging of pack run events.
- Developed MongoPackRunStateStore for persisting and retrieving pack run states.
- Implemented unit tests for MongoDB stores to ensure correct functionality.
- Added MongoTaskRunnerTestContext for setting up MongoDB test environment.
- Enhanced PackRunStateFactory to correctly initialize state with gate reasons.
